NewTechWood’s products have been tested against EN 1815 - Assessment of Static Electrical Propensity and have received values under the maximum standard of 2kV. Storage NewTechWood’s products always need to be stored on flat solid surfaces. Surfaces such as dirt and grass are not sufficient as they can move over time. Straight Railing Installation: Rail Length 1823 mm (71.8") Post Height 991 mm (39") Height of the Balusters 775 mm (30.5") IMPORTANT POINTS: • This railing is designed for a maximum of 1823 mm (71.8") internal rail length. • Aluminum balusters (M-R0218-36) DO NOT need to be cut for the straight railing 775 mm (30.5"). • Cut the handrail, the bottom rail and the galvanized insert on each side to comply with the Canadian Building Code, which requires a maximum width of 102 mm (4") between the balusters.

Stair Railing Installation: Rail Length 1857.5 mm (73.1") Post Height 991 mm (39") Post Height 1084 mm (42.68") 278 mm (11") 178 mm (7") Height of the Balusters 703 mm (27.7") IMPORTANT POINTS: • The stair railing is designed for a 32 degree angle with stair treads at 278 mm (11") and stair risers 178 mm (7"). • The stair railing is designed for a 1857.5 mm (73.1") rail length. • Aluminum balusters for the stair rail need to be cut to the height of 703 mm (27.7").
